What We Do

  • Assessment and care planning
  • Advocate during medical appointments (routine & emergency)
  • Communicate with families living at a distance
  • Arrange, screen, & monitor in-home caregivers
  • Review alternative living arrangements (assisted living, skilled nursing, rehab)
  • Crisis intervention and management
  • Review financial, legal, and medical issues and offer referrals to specialists (estate attorneys, accountants, and medical specialists)
  • Counseling, support, and education
  • Regular check-ins & care coordination
  • Create an additional safety net for our clients & their families
